Grand Touring Car Racing : Porsche Penske Team Finishes 1-2 at TireRack.com Battle on the … – indianapolismotorspeedway.com

Grand Touring Car Racing News

Porsche Penske Team Finishes 1-2 at TireRack.com Battle on the …  indianapolismotorspeedway.com

[Relative Post]

Similar Posts